Ironically, when people first started writing about Blue Lake on the travel website, most of the reviews praised it for being a “hidden gem.”

‘Hidden gem’

The first user-created posts about the location date back from 2012, and many of them make a point of describing the peaceful, quiet environment. One of the early reviews mention how nice it is that there are no signs directing travelers to the place, because that way it will remain a “well kept secret.”
